Col du Galibier from Briançon

Provence-Alpes-Cote d'Azur, france

The D1091 rises 34.8km through alpine terrain above the treeline, gaining 1,398m to 2,642m. The average gradient of 4% disguises ramps of 11.7% — the kind of gradient that turns plans into prayers. The 9 hairpin turns break up the climb, each one revealing a new perspective on the road ahead. The summit at 2,642m sits above the treeline, where the air thins and the views extend to distant peaks. Located in Provence-Alpes-Cote d'Azur, France.

  • The crux hits between km 16 and km 17 — 8km above 10% averaging 11.7%.
  • The 1st climb in Provence-Alpes-Cote d'Azur by distance.
  • Harder than 98% of climbs in France.
  • The 8th climb in France by summit elevation.
  • Summit above 2600m — expect thin air, snow into early summer, and conditions that change fast.
